DeReticular’s RIOS Mobile Product Line: Sovereign Connectivity for the True Nomad
DeReticular, an AI-focused research and innovation firm, extends its Rural Infrastructure Operating System (RIOS) to the individual user with its RIOS Mobile product line. This tiered system provides escalating levels of connectivity, resilience, and autonomy, transforming a vehicle or mobile base into a sovereign node on the digital grid. The product line is built on the core principle of eliminating the “single point of failure” that plagues modern mobile connectivity.

- Specifications: This kit elevates a mobile network to a true, enterprise-grade Software-Defined Wide Area Network (SD-WAN). It treats two separate connections—Starlink satellite and Trifi multi-carrier cellular—as parallel, always-on resources. A central manager actively load-balances traffic and provides instantaneous, silent failover if one connection is compromised.[2]

- Micro-SD-WAN Router/Manager: The central brain that fuses and manages traffic between Starlink and Trifi for instant failover and load-balancing.
- Trifi Far X Router (Cellular Gateway): Provides the core cellular link.
- Trifi Multi-Carrier vSIM Module: Provides the resilient, multi-carrier cellular backup connection.
- Dedicated Starlink Integration Kit: Custom cables and adapters to seamlessly integrate a user-provided Starlink dish with the SD-WAN hardware.
- Dual High-Gain Antenna Array: A roof-mountable antenna to maximize cellular signal capture and extend local Wi-Fi range.[2]
